[tex-live] teTeX: no next release

David Kastrup dak at gnu.org
Sat Jun 3 12:10:23 CEST 2006

Robin Fairbairns <Robin.Fairbairns at cl.cam.ac.uk> writes:

>> Robin Fairbairns <Robin.Fairbairns at cl.cam.ac.uk> writes:
>> >> >>>>> "Karl" == Karl Berry <karl at freefriends.org> writes:
>> >
>> > the problem is precisely that such a script has to have built-in
>> > knowledge about the package and how its docs are supposed to be
>> > processed.  there are a significant number of packages on ctan that
>> > just won't work in (what i think of as) the standard way -- process
>> > .ins, process .dtx -- enough that every so often i'm surprised by
>> > another twist.
>> That's not the standard way.  The standard way is process .ins,
>> process .drv.  Only if there is no .drv generated, is .dtx worth a
>> try.
> ah.  the .drv style is in *so* much of a minority in latex2e
> packages, it never occurred to me to suggest it.  it's presumable a
> pre-2e notation?  (i never used the pre-2e doc stuff.)
> every 2e package i've created follows the style used in the latex
> kernel, which i had simply assumed was in some way "standard".

locate .drv on a TeXlive source tree spews out so many .drv files that
I won't post them here.

And in the beginning of LaTeX2e, .drv files were more common than now.
The reason probably so that you could make use of the files even in
the absence of docstrip: you could use the .dtx file for their
ultimate function (style file or class file or similar) without
running docstrip if you wanted to.

David Kastrup, Kriemhildstr. 15, 44793 Bochum

